Adrian Belew, Tony Levin, Danny Carey & Steve Vai unite as BEAT to celebrate King Crimson with tour stop in Orlando

This fall, a new all-star supergroup, consisting of Adrian Belew, Tony Levin, Danny Carey and Steve Vai will unite as BEAT, celebrating the music of King Crimson.

A new supergroup is sett hit the road this fall celebrating the music of King Crimson.


Adrian Belew and Tony Levin, who both played in King Crimson in the ’80s, will be performing the bands material with Steve Vai and Tool drummer Danny Carey as BEAT.


King Crimson founder Robert Fripp actually suggested the name Beat, the title of King Crimson’s 1982 album — and gave them his blessing. In addition to songs from Beat, the quartet will also perform songs from 1981’s Discipline and 1984’s Three Of A Perfect Pair.

The tour kicks off on September 13 in San Jose, with the supergroup stopping off in Orlando on September 27, taking to the stage at Hard Rock Live Orlando.

“The 1981 through 1984 King Crimson created a music all its own. Timeless. Beautiful. Complex. Fierce. For the fans who lived through it then, and the ones who never got to witness it, our aim is to bring it to life again,” noted Adrian Belew of BEAT on the band’s website. “A monumental task but we’re going for it! There are not enough exclamation points to express my excitement!”


“Being a part of this ensemble is an extraordinary privilege and opportunity to perform some of the most beloved, timeless, and monumental music of the 80’s (and beyond) with truly inspired musicians,” explained Steve Vai. “This music resonates deeply with me. Adrian, Tony and Danny are unique musicians with an otherworldly insight into presenting rich musical complexities in a very accessible way, and I am looking forward to searching each other’s musical minds in real time on stage. I’m sure sparks will fly.”


“This is going to be quite a tour. Revisiting some of my favorite music is a treat in itself, but in company of this stellar lineup, I expect to have my musical butt kicked! And it’s also great that we’re not just playing a few shows, we’re hitting it hard,” added Tony Levin. “So, Road Dogs are coming to your area soon.”


“I am very excited to share the stage with three of my favorite musicians on the planet,” stated Danny Carey. “Tony, Steve and Adrian have always been a source of inspiration for me since the beginning of my career, and now to be able to share a bit of my musical journey with them is a dream come true. There’s nothing better to make some sparks fly and light a fire under your ass than getting out of your musical comfort zone, and I can’t think of any other three guys I’d rather do this with.”
